Also known as the Cathedral of Santa Maria Assunta, the Duomo balances Gothic and Renaissance architecture. Rossellino built it in 1495 to have three naves and vast stained glass windows. Today it is in Pienza’s main square and houses artwork from the Sienese school, which was popular from the 13th through 15th centuries. It also has an electric organ for ceremonies – the Duomo’s most modern feature.
